'Step Juan' reaches halfway point of cancer walk

- Jerry Botial -

MANILA, Philippines – A group led by artist-activist Tomas Leonor reached yesterday the halfway point of their 1,294-kilometer walk to raise funds for children afflicted with cancer.

Around 25 days after taking the first step in Pagudpud, Ilocos Norte, the members of Step Juan reached Metro Manila yesterday, escorted by 200 Quezon City police officers on their way to the University of the Philippines’ Diliman campus.

Quezon City Police District director Chief Superintendent Elmo San Diego said he and his men will turn over around P50,000 for Step Juan today. Philippine National Police chief Director General Jesus Verzosa will grace the turnover rites at Camp Karingal, QCPD sources said.

“This is a show of our full support for Step Juan’s advocacy,” San Diego said.

Step Juan is soliciting donations – P10 per kilometer – for indigent children with cancer in the care of the Cancer Warriors Foundation. It is also raising awareness on the rising rate of pediatric cancer in the country, Step Juan said in a press statement.

Leonor, 27, with a rickshaw strapped to his waist, was walking briskly at the speed of four kilometers per hour despite spraining his ankle in Burgos, Ilocos Norte.

“I will not allow the pain to stop me from finishing this journey because this is not about me living my dream but about putting a spotlight on the lives of the children afflicted with cancer,” he added.

Cancer Warriors Foundation founder James Auste said there is a growing outpouring of support from Filipinos not just in Luzon but all over the country.

“This is only the first phase. If the fund raising shows some promise, a phase two covering the Visayas and Mindanao might be launched,” AG Sano, one of Leonor’s walking partners, told The STAR.

The members of Step Juan is expected to arrive in Matnog, Sorsogon on Feb. 26 after walking through 33 major cities and 150 towns. – With Mike Frialde
